Landscape From The Salon De Provence School - By Jules Agard
Oil on canvas by J.Agard for Jules Agard. He was born in 1871 in Grans en Provence, a personality of the short-lived Salon de Provence school with Milon and Loubon, and having exhibited at the Salon before the First World War. Here dated 1935, this painting dates from his period at the Etang de Berre, painting regional mutualism, at a time when the agricultural and rural world was losing momentum, he revitalized it with bright warm colors and showed the beautiful work of the earth. The subject is located near Miramas given the style of the houses, with a rural, human and peaceful sunset. The largest public collection of Agard is at the Musée de Salon et de la Crau in Salon de Provence.
